/**
|
||||
* iio_validate_scan_mask_onehot() - Validates that exactly one channel is selected
|
||||
* @indio_dev: the iio device
|
||||
* @mask: scan mask to be checked
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Return true if exactly one bit is set in the scan mask, false otherwise. It
|
||||
* can be used for devices where only one channel can be active for sampling at
|
||||
* a time.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
bool iio_validate_scan_mask_onehot(struct iio_dev *indio_dev,
|
||||
const unsigned long *mask)
|
||||
{
|
||||
return bitmap_weight(mask, indio_dev->masklength) == 1;
|
||||
}
|
||||
E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(iio_validate_scan_mask_onehot);
